Actor Lee Joon-hyuk expressed gratitude to Yoo Jae-suk, who reminded him of his nickname "Milky Vanilla Angel," which led to him filming a coffee advertisement.
On the 6th, the YouTube channel "Tteuntteun," which produces "Pinggaego," posted photos of the lunch box and cake that Lee Joon-hyuk sent via its official social media.
On that day, Tteuntteun announced Lee Joon-hyuk's advertising shoot, and Yoo Jae-suk was seen smiling brightly while holding the cake. Along with it, he added the comment, "Milky Vanilla Angel, are you awake? Thank you so much," bringing laughter.
Lee Joon-hyuk's nickname "Milbaen" was given by a fan, and previously, Lee Joon-hyuk mentioned this while appearing in "Pinggaego" to promote SBS's "My Perfect Secretary."
At that time, Lee Joon-hyuk said, "Among the names fans call me, there is one that is the hardest to bear," mentioning "Milbaen," and Yoo Jae-suk responded by expressing hope that he would become the advertising model for a coffee brand.
In response, Jo Se-ho also said, "I hope a coffee advertisement will be filmed soon featuring a menu called 'Milky Vanilla Angel,'" to which Yoo Jae-suk added, "Actually, there could be a call."
This turned out to be prophetic. In fact, Lee Joon-hyuk has been confirmed to film a coffee brand advertisement, and a menu named after his nickname is also set to be released. After becoming the coffee advertisement model, Lee Joon-hyuk seems to have prepared a lunch box and cake for Yoo Jae-suk and Tteuntteun out of gratitude.
Meanwhile, Lee Joon-hyuk has decided to appear in Netflix's "RAY DOO AH" for his next project.
